Home ›Kee baseball team has season brought to an end with district loss to Wapsie Valley
The Kee baseball team had its 2015 season brought to a close in the opening round of Class 1A district tournament play Tuesday, July 14, suffering a 10-2 loss to Wapsie Valley in the first half of a district tournament doubleheader played that evening in Jesup. The Hawks had just faced their Warrior opponents one week earlier, pulling out an 11-10 road victory, but could not come up with a similar offensive response and allowed a seven-run fifth inning to open up a 2-2 scoreboard knot enroute to the loss. The loss ended Kee’s season at an 11-22 overall record that includes a mark of 6-10 that placed the Hawks sixth in the final nine-team Upper Iowa Conference (UIC) standings. With the win, Wapsie Valley advanced on to face Jesup, 6-1 first-round winners over Central City. Wapsie Valley had its season ended by Jesup with a 5-1 loss in that Thursday, July 16 district semifinal match-up, with Jesup then going on to defeat Maquoketa Valley, 3-0, in the Saturday, July 18 district finals to earn a berth in the Tuesday, July 21 Substate 4 championship game against North Linn.
